BlackBerry Bold 9790 gets tested early

updated 03:30 pm EDT, Mon September 12, 2011

Details still lacking on touchscreen 9700 refresh


Some new information has leaked out about the RIM BlackBerry Bold 9790. BGR has posted some pictures showing that the new smartphone will still come with both a QWERTY keyboard and a touchscreen display. It appears to be slightly smaller than its sibling, the 9900, which recently hit T-Mobile's shelves at the end of August.

Mostly based on the Bold 9780 ancestor, the 9790 is expected to carry a five-megapixel camera, 8GB of built-in storage, NFC, GPS, Wi-Fi and probably a 1.2GHz processor like the 9900. Such choices would dictate BlackBerry 7 and much faster overall performance.

News of the 9790 first leaked in May. The smartphone could hit the market before the end of this year.
